I don’t want to see a Covy walker like the Locust simply to be a ‘Covenant version’ of the Mantis. It is that line of thinking that has bloated the Halo weapon and vehicle sandbox with functional clones.
The thought process for including a new weapon or vehicle should start with: wouldn’t it be interesting if we added a weapon/vehicle that did X, not: we should add a Covenant/UNSC/Forerunner version of Y weapon/vehicle.
For example I would like to see a new version of the Locust(As a sort of light tank with greater numbers) from Halo Wars that would replace the Wraith. Rather than simply adding another vehicle for the sake of parity within the factions, there are tangible changes to the sandbox and the kind of encounters that can be created. Everyone has their favorite weapons and vehicles, but sometimes removing or replacing brings more meaningful change than simple additions.

No there shouldn’t be a Covenant Mantis.
The vehicle sandbox has been able to avoid the problems plaguing the weapon sandbox of cloned and reskinned guns by not having direct counterparts. The Ghost is not directly equal to the Mongoose, or the Banshee to the Falcon, or the Wraith to the Scorpion.
So why walk into that pitfall?
What would a Covenant Mantis bring to the experience that the Mantis hasn’t?
